 Description   

When the player is out of range of a 1X1 painting by around 38 blocks the painting will not be visible however this is not the case for larger paintings which stop rendering at further ranges, (a 2X1 at around 60 blocks and a 2X2 at around 81 blocks) etc.

Comment by Tails [ 15/Mar/13 ]

The smaller the object the smaller the distance before it vanishes for performance reasons.
